Account Recovery — GateTally Turnstile Counter (Ravensholt Arena deployment). When a venue operator is locked out of the turnstile counter console, verify their identity via the event-day staffing sheet before proceeding. Pause ingest so gate counts are not written during the reset; counts buffer locally for up to two hours. Never reset counters themselves — only the account. After identity verification, the operator must recite the recovery passphrase printed below.

vault phrase of kajef-tafog = wenox-briix

## Account Recovery: Health Checks Behind the Bramblegate LB

If the recovery service fails its health check, Bramblegate drains the node and lockout requests queue silently. Check `/healthz` on each backend before escalating; a single healthy node suffices. To re-enable the drained recovery endpoint, enter the recovery passphrase that appears below.

strongbox words: druiel-frador-brieth-druys-fenys-zorwyn-zorael

Handover: Circuit Breaker for the Torvane Upstream

The breaker in gatekeeper-core trips after 12 consecutive 5xx responses from Torvane and holds open for 90 seconds before probing with a single half-open request. Do not shorten the hold window; Torvane's failover genuinely takes that long. Tuning values live in the sealed config vault. To unseal it during an incident, enter the recovery passphrase recorded immediately below this note.

strongbox words: raldor-eliir-lamael